#436e70 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#436e70 is composed of 26.3% red, 43.1% green and 43.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 40.2% cyan, 1.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 56.1% black. It has a hue angle of 182.7 degrees, a saturation of 25.1% and a lightness of 35.1%. #436e70 color hex could be obtained by blending #86dce0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

Shades and Tints of #436e70

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010202 is the darkest color, while #f4f8f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#436e70

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#585b5b is the less saturated color, while #05a6ae is the most saturated one.
